Published Date: 17 June 2008
MUSIC gig listings for the week ahead:
Tonight: Wintermute, These Monsters, Pulled Apart By Horses at Brudenell Social Club;
Rival Schools at Cockpit; Dead Bells, Jack Afro, International Trust, Rivers, The Terminals, The Lazy Superstars at Trash.

Thursday:
The Twilight Sad, This Et Al, Her Name Is Calla at Brudenell Social Club; The Real People, The Pipers, Otherside, Frankie Eisenhower at Cockpit; The Vetz at Grove Inn;
Hope & Social, Rivers, The Old Romantic Killer Band at Joseph's Well; Scar Tissue at New Roscoe; Protectors, The Magnificent, Above Them at Packhorse; 101% Pantera, Epitaphs Of Pain at Rio's (The Venue).

Friday: Emerald at The Arkle; Napoleon IIIrd, I Concur, Paul Marshall, Pulled Apart By Horses at Brudenell Social Club; Toots & The Maytals at Cockpit; Lifescreen, Mishkin, Allegro Fall, Industry at Fenton; Midnight Special at New Roscoe; Red Go Green Stop, Green Man Says Go!, Girls Can't Dance at Packhorse; Sounds And Sirens, Silverthorne, Meanwood Valley Rockers, Seb at Primrose.

Saturday: The Erics at Cross Keys, Morley; School Of Language, Held By Hands, The Week That Was, The Amber Sleep at Brudenell Social Club; Neeta at Carpe Diem; Gloria Cycles at Cockpit Room 3; Diplo, Boy 8-bit at Faversham; Deuce Katz at Grove Inn; Northern Vinyl at New Roscoe; The GT's, Event Horizon, Locust Hotel at Primrose; Rivers, Emergencies, Blue Sky Project at Trash.

Sunday: The Rob Durbin Trio at Grove Inn; Divine Sinn, Sworn Amongst at Joseph's Well;
Sinnerboy at New Roscoe.

Monday: Kinda Blue at Grove Inn; Glory Never Fades at New Roscoe; Tom Brookes at Oporto.

Tuesday: The Handsome Family, The Lost Brothers at Brudenell Social Club; Foxwood Steel Bandits at New Roscoe; Talk To Angels, The Jones at Trash.

Wednesday: Thea Gilmore at Brudenell Social Club; The Lazy Darlings, Jon Jones and the Beatniks Movement, Flowe at Cockpit; We Are Scientists at Leeds Metropolitan University; Electric Umbrella, Eyedesire, Viebmeld at New Roscoe; Other Side Of Sound at Trash.
